Abstract

Food additives, such as sweeteners and food colorants, play an important role in the food supply. But despite their widespread use in food, there are always concerns about their side effects on consumer health, and their excessive use can lead to adverse effects. This study aims to provide a brief overview of the beneficial and harmful effects of some sweeteners and food colorants on human health. For this purpose, studies conducted on these food additives from 2001 to 2025 were reviewed. Related articles were collected by using the keywords "food additives, sweeteners, colorants, and health effects." From scientific databases such as Pubmed, Science Direct, Elsevier, SID, etc. The results of studies have shown that artificial sweeteners and colorants, despite their widespread use in industry, can compromise food safety and lead to side effects such as gastrointestinal disorders, allergies, and even cancer in consumers. On the other hand, with the increase in consumer awareness, the demand for natural additives has increased. Therefore, dyes and artificial sweeteners should be limited, and their natural types should be used instead.
